#c71603 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#c71603 is composed of 78% red, 8.6% green and 1.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 88.9% magenta, 98.5% yellow and 22% black. It has a hue angle of 5.8 degrees, a saturation of 97% and a lightness of 39.6%. #c71603 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ff2c06 with #8f0000. Closest websafe color is: #cc0000.

#c71603 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#c71603 has RGB values of R:199, G:22, B:3 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.89, Y:0.98, K:0.22. Its decimal value is 13047299.

Shades and Tints of #c71603
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#060100 is the darkest color, while #fff3f1 is the lightest one.

Tones of #c71603
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#6a6160 is the less saturated color, while #c71603 is the most saturated one.
